My Buying Guides on Electrical Wire For Led Lights
Why I Pay Attention to the Right Wire
When I choose electrical wire for LED lights, I do not treat it as a small detail. In my experience, the right wire affects safety, brightness consistency, and how long the installation lasts. I always look for wire that matches the voltage, current, and environment where the LED lights will be used.
Check the Voltage and Current Rating
The first thing I check is whether the wire can handle the voltage and current of my LED setup. If I am wiring low-voltage LED strips or fixtures, I make sure the wire is rated for that load. Using a wire that is too thin can cause voltage drop, dim lights, or overheating.
Choose the Right Wire Gauge
I always pay close attention to wire gauge because it makes a big difference. For shorter runs, a smaller gauge may work fine, but for longer distances I prefer a thicker wire to reduce voltage loss. In my experience, the wire gauge should match both the power draw and the length of the run.
Look for Copper Conductors
I usually choose copper wire because it conducts electricity well and performs reliably. From what I have seen, copper is a better choice than cheaper alternatives when I want stable LED performance. It is especially important when I want fewer issues with heat or resistance.
Pick the Right Insulation
The insulation matters just as much as the conductor. I look for wire with insulation that suits the location of the installation. For indoor use, standard insulation may be enough, but for outdoor or damp areas, I prefer weather-resistant or waterproof-rated insulation for better protection.
Match the Wire to the Installation Type
I think about where I am installing the LEDs before I buy wire. For example, flexible wire works well for LED strips and decorative lighting, while more durable cable may be better for fixed fixtures. If I am running wires through tight spaces or around corners, I want something easy to bend and route.
Consider Heat Resistance
LEDs usually run cooler than other lights, but I still check heat resistance. I want wire that can handle any warmth from drivers, power supplies, or enclosed spaces. In my experience, choosing heat-resistant wire gives me more confidence in long-term safety.
Check for Safety Certifications
I always look for wire that meets recognized safety standards. Certifications help me feel more confident that the product has been tested properly. When I am buying electrical wire, I prefer products that clearly state their ratings and compliance information.
Think About Indoor vs Outdoor Use
My choice changes depending on where the lights will go. For indoor LED lighting, I focus on flexibility and ease of installation. For outdoor projects, I want wire that resists moisture, UV exposure, and temperature changes. I have learned that outdoor conditions can damage the wrong wire quickly.
Buy the Right Length
I try not to underestimate the amount of wire I need. Buying too little can delay the project, while buying too much can waste money. I usually measure carefully and add a little extra for routing, connections, and mistakes.
